During the Reconstruction era, southern governments supported several key reforms aimed at rebuilding society and promoting civil rights. These included the establishment of public education systems for both Black and white children, the expansion of voting rights for African Americans through the 15th Amendment, and various economic initiatives to support freedmen. Additionally, the Reconstruction governments sought to dismantle the remnants of the Confederate power structure and promote greater political participation for newly enfranchised citizens.
